How do I choose my homepage to appear when opening a new tab instead of the frequently visited websites which appear by default?

more options

When I manually open a new tab, a page appears which has previews of some of the sites I frequently visit. Instead of that I just want my homepage to appear.

When I manually open a new tab, a page appears which has previews of some of the sites I frequently visit. Instead of that I just want my homepage to appear.

Vald lösning

  1. Type about:config in the address bar and press Enter.
  2. Press the big button to bypass the warning.
  3. In the Search bar, paste browser.newtab.url
  4. In the search results, double-click browser.newtab.url and set its value to whatever URL you want, e.g. https://www.google.com/ig If you want the default Firefox homepage, you would set the value to about:home
